Title

Scrolling for Truth: Digital Transformation and the Credibility Crisis of Hindi News Channels

Abstract

The evolution of digital technology has profoundly reshaped the news ecosystem, altering how information is produced, distributed, and consumed. This study examines the impact of digital transformation on the credibility of news channels, with a specific focus on leading Hindi television news outlets. While 24-hour TV channels once defined the gold standard of timely journalism, younger audiences now increasingly turn to digital platforms and social media for news. Using quantitative content analysis and survey data, this research investigates how major global and Indian news channels engage audiences on YouTube, Facebook, and Instagram. Findings reveal that television news organizations often replicate traditional formats online without adopting platform-specific strategies, leading to credibility concerns. While YouTube mirrors TV content, Facebook mainly drives website traffic, and Instagram is used more for branding than news delivery. Survey results suggest that although TV channels still retain some trust, audiences increasingly verify information digitally and perceive fake news to be more prevalent on online platforms. This study highlights the urgent need for TV news organizations to adapt strategically to digital ecosystems while upholding journalistic ethics. The research contributes to understanding how credibility is shaped in India’s dynamic media landscape and offers insights into sustaining audience trust in the digital age.
